/**
* Check if a given ipv4 address is in a given cidr
* @param string $ip IP to check in IPV4 format eg. 127.0.0.1
* @param string $range IP/CIDR netmask eg. 127.0.0.0/24, also 127.0.0.1 is accepted and /32 assumed
* @return boolean true if the ip is in this range / false if not.
* @author Thorsten Ott <https://gist.github.com/tott/7684443>
*/
function ip4_in_cidr($ip, $cidr) {
if (strpos($cidr, '/') == false) {
$cidr .= '/32';
}
// $range is in IP/CIDR format eg 127.0.0.1/24
list( $cidr, $netmask ) = explode('/', $cidr, 2);
$range_decimal = ip2long($cidr);
$ip_decimal = ip2long($ip);
$wildcard_decimal = pow(2, ( 32 - $netmask)) - 1;
$netmask_decimal = ~ $wildcard_decimal;
return ( ( $ip_decimal & $netmask_decimal ) == ( $range_decimal & $netmask_decimal ) );
}

/**
* Makes a good guess at the client's real IP address.
*
* @return string Client IP or `0.0.0.0` if we can't find anything
*/
function getClientIP() {
// If CloudFlare is in the mix, we should use it.
// Check if the request is actually from CloudFlare before trusting it.
if (isset($_SERVER["HTTP_CF_CONNECTING_IP"])) {
if (validateCloudflare()) {
return $_SERVER["HTTP_CF_CONNECTING_IP"];
}
}
if (isset($_SERVER["REMOTE_ADDR"])) {
return $_SERVER["REMOTE_ADDR"];
}
return "0.0.0.0"; // This will not happen unless we aren't a web server
}
/**
* Check if the client's IP has been doing too many brute-force-friendly
* requests lately.
* Kills the script with a "friendly" error and response code 429
* (Too Many Requests) if the last access time in the DB is too near.
*
* Also updates the rate_limit table with the latest data and purges old rows.
* @global type $database
*/
function engageRateLimit() {
global $database;
$delay = date("Y-m-d H:i:s", strtotime("-2 seconds"));
$database->delete('rate_limit', ["lastaction[<]" => $delay]);
if ($database->has('rate_limit', ["AND" => ["ipaddr" => getClientIP()]])) {
http_response_code(429);
// JSONify it so API clients don't scream too loud
die(json_encode(["status" => "ERROR", "msg" => "You're going too fast. Slow down, mkay?"]));
} else {
// Add a record for the IP address
$database->insert('rate_limit', ["ipaddr" => getClientIP(), "lastaction" => date("Y-m-d H:i:s")]);
}
}
